Adjustable Shelving Solution

versatile adjustable shelving organization

Adjustable shelving solutions offer a versatile and customizable approach to wire rack closet organization, allowing you to adapt the space to your specific needs. Start by evaluating the items you plan to store, such as clothing, shoes, or accessories, and determine the ideal shelf heights for each category. Install the adjustable shelves on your wire rack system, guaranteeing they are securely clipped or bolted into place at the desired levels for easy access and efficient storage.

To maximize the potential of adjustable shelving, regularly rearrange the shelves as your storage needs change over time, such as seasonal wardrobe swaps or new purchases. Use shelf dividers or small bins on the shelves to keep smaller items organized and prevent clutter from spreading. By maintaining flexibility with your shelving setup, you can guarantee your closet remains functional and tailored to your evolving lifestyle.

Stackable Wire Baskets

stackable wire baskets organization

Stackable wire baskets are a versatile and practical solution for organizing a closet, offering easy access and visibility to your belongings. To start, choose baskets of varying sizes to accommodate different items like folded clothes, accessories, or shoes, and guarantee they are sturdy with a stackable design for maximum space efficiency. Place them on a shelf or the floor of your closet, stacking them securely to create a tidy, tiered storage system.

Begin by sorting items into categories, such as grouping seasonal clothing or specific accessories together, to make retrieval simple and efficient. Label each basket if needed, using tags or stickers, to quickly identify contents without rummaging through them. Regularly assess the organization to adjust for new items or to declutter, keeping the closet functional and clutter-free.

Hanging Rod Addition

maximize closet space efficiently

Adding a hanging rod to a wire rack closet system is a simple way to maximize vertical space and create a designated area for hanging clothes. Begin by measuring the width of your wire shelf and selecting a hanging rod that fits securely within the brackets or clips provided by the system. Install the rod by attaching it to the underside of the shelf using the manufacturer’s instructions, ensuring it is level and sturdy enough to support the weight of your garments.

Once the hanging rod is in place, organize your kleding by grouping similar items together, such as shirts, pants, or dresses, to make them easier to find. Use hangers that suit the type of clothing, like padded hangers for delicate items or sturdy plastic ones for heavier pieces. This setup not only keeps your closet neat but also prevents wrinkles, making your daily routine more efficient.

Velcro Cable Ties

organize cables with velcro

Velcro cable ties are an excellent tool for organizing wires and cables in a wire rack closet system, keeping your space neat and tangle-free. Start by gathering all loose cables behind your wire rack and grouping them by function or device, such as power cords or data cables. Secure each bundle tightly with a Velcro cable tie, making sure the hook-and-loop fastener is snug but not overly tight to avoid damaging the wires.

To maintain an organized setup, label each bundle with a small tag or piece of masking tape to identify its purpose, making future adjustments or troubleshooting easier. Periodically check the ties to verify they remain secure and adjust them as needed when adding or removing cables. Velcro ties are reusable and adjustable, so they offer flexibility for evolving closet organization needs without the hassle of cutting or replacing like with plastic zip ties.

Repurposed Wire Hangers

repurpose hangers for organization

Wire hangers, often overlooked as mere clothing holders, can be repurposed into versatile tools for closet organization with a little creativity. By bending and reshaping them, you can create custom hooks, dividers, or even small shelves to maximize space in your wire rack closet system. This not only reduces clutter but also transforms disposable items into functional storage solutions.

Start by identifying items in your closet that lack proper organization, such as scarves, belts, or small accessories, and use pliers to twist wire hangers into specialized holders or loops for these items. For example, shape a hanger into an S-hook to hang lightweight bags or create a tiered structure for jewelry by adding multiple loops. This budget-friendly approach allows you to customize your closet setup while repurposing materials you likely already have on hand.
